Mayor welcomes additional funding for Covid-19 Recovery Revitalisation Programme
08 December 2020
The announcement of additional funding from the Department for Communities and the Department for Agriculture, Environment and Rural Affairs through the Covid-19 Recovery Revitalisation Programme has been welcomed today by Mayor of Derry City and Strabane District Council, Cllr Brian Tierney.
Council have been allocated an additional £155,000 which follows funding received through the programme in August and November from DfC, DAERA and the Department for Infrastructure.
Funding has been used by Council to support businesses and revitalisation in both the district's two main urban areas – Derry City and Strabane Town – as well as rural areas.
Through the COVID-19 Recovery and Revitalisation Grant Scheme, Council have delivered grants to both urban and rural businesses across the district navigating the current challenges of the pandemic. Infrastructural measures have also been implemented to support the business community and to help stimulate economic activity and increase vibrancy and vitality in a safe and accessible manner.
Mayor Brian Tierney said the news of additional funding for the Covid-19 Recovery Revitalisation Programme was well-received at a critical time and will be used to support businesses who have not already availed of the grant scheme.
